优秀的编程知识分享平台

网站首页 > 技术文章 正文

Win操作系统端口被占用解决(windows端口占用并命令释放)

nanyue 2024-08-22 17:35:13 技术文章 5 ℃

Win操作系统端口被占用解决

查找1000端口

netstat -ano|findstr "1000"
TCP 127.0.0.1:10000 0.0.0.0:0 LISTENING 7884

记下最后的数字,7884,这是PID

tasklist|findstr "7884"

YunDetectService.exe 7884 Console 1 10,412 K

然后对应的在任务管理器,详细信息中找到对应,干掉


或者用下面的脚本,保存成bat文件,运行,输入对应的端口号,再回车(脚本是胡陈朋友提供)

@echo off
setlocal enabledelayedexpansion
set /p port=请输入端口号:
for /f "delims= tokens=1" %%i in ('netstat -aon ^| findstr "%port%"') do (
set tt=%%i
goto kTask
)

:kTask
taskkill /f /pid "!tt:~71,5!"
pause>nul


操作如下:

C:\Users\admin>netstat -ano|findstr "1000"
TCP 127.0.0.1:10000 0.0.0.0:0 LISTENING 7884

C:\Users\admin>tasklist|findstr "7884"
YunDetectService.exe 7884 Console 1 10,412 K
最近发表
标签列表